WWE Legends Rescheduled For March 6
Posted: Jan 14th 2009 By: CMBurnham
The Peoria Rivermen have announced that March 6 will be the makeup date for WWE Legends night, featuring Jerry "The King" Lawler, "Hacksaw" Jim Duggan and Koko B. Ware. The trio of wrestling personalities will sign autographs from 6:00-8:30 p.m.
The event was originally scheduled for Dec. 19 but had to be rescheduled due to weather affecting the travel plans of the wrestlers. Tickets from the original date can be exchanged at the Peoria Civic Center Box Office for admittance to the March 6 game.
